Summer Magic was an created in 1994 by Wizards of the Coast as a reprint of the 1993 Revised Edition, with corrections of numerous errors in Revised. Because of errors in the color correction process, Summer Magic cards have odd-looking color saturation. Additionally, new errors were introduced in Summer Magic, the most famous being the printing of the card Hurricane using a blue card frame rather than the correct green frame. Due to these errors, Wizards of the Coast never published Summer Magic and almost all of the Summer Magic print run was destroyed.
Because of their unique look and the fact that very few Summer Magic cards survived, they are highly sought-after as collectibles. The most powerful cards that are played in many formats, such as dual lands, Counterspell, Demonic Tutor, Swords to Plowshares, Lightning Bolt, etc. are the most coveted and most valuable, along with the blue Hurricane which is considered the most iconic card of the set.
In addition to the color saturation difference, Summer Magic cards can also be identified by the copyright date of 1994, compared to Revised Edition which includes a copyright but without a date. Summer Magic is also sometimes referred to by the internal Wizards of the Coast name "Edgar".
